HIP 71440

HIP 71440 is a G-type (Yellow) star.

Located approximately 157.2 light-years from Earth, HIP 71440 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.

HIP 71440 is classified as a spectral class G star (G-type (Yellow)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.

HIP 71440 has an apparent magnitude of +8.07,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star. Observers will note its yellow-white hue, which corresponds to a B-V color index of +0.674.
